FORMER pupils at a Chandler’s Ford school returned for a special awards event earlier this month.

Over 175 recent school leavers attended the event at the Toynbee School to receive awards commending everything from outstanding academic achievements to drama performances.

Arjun Shahi, Ciara Howard, Katy Caswell, Jenny Scott, Megan Leggett and Sam Anghelides were each presented with a special award towards the end of the ceremony after all the certificates and governors’ prizes had been handed out.

Guest of honour for the evening was Caroline Scott who had recently retired following nearly 40 years at the school.

Miss Scott congratulated the year group, who left the school in July, for their hard work and achievements.

“It’s commitment and dedication, involvement and confidence, and a real desire to succeed that is necessary,” she said.

Miss Scott also recalled the school’s technological progression noting that the school now had over 500 computers whereas it had a meagre one initially.
